Climate Action Team wrap-up
A year ago, OIT participated in a Climate Survey, which enabled us to understand employee perceptions of the work environment across OIT. We assembled a Climate Action Team and charged the team to investigate several areas revealed by the survey, and provide recommendations to improve the climate across OIT. A crucial step in the team's process was to seek additional insights beyond the survey data directly from OIT employees through focus groups and other feedback mechanisms.
In the last year, the Climate Action Team has been behind several OIT initiatives, such as mentoring and co-coaching programs, and provided input on management best practices and performance reviews. This week, the Climate Action Team presented a final report to OIT senior management. The Climate Action Team met the goals set for it, and clearly identified the issues OIT will face going forward until the results of the next survey. The OIT senior management will take those tasks on.
